Adjust the drawbar at 15-22” above the ground.
Extend or shorten the drawbar so horizontal distance
from end of tractor PTO shaft to center of hitch pin
hole is 14” for 540 RPM 1-3/8-6 spline, (16” for
optional 1000 RPM 1-3/8-21, 20” for 1000 RPM 1 3/4-
20 spline). Secure the drawbar so the hitch pin hole is
located directly below the PTO drive line. PTO
adapters are not recommended as damage to the
drive line may occur. A hitch pin with a minimum
diameter of 1” and bottom retaining pin is
recommended.

PTO LUBRICATION
LUBRICATION
A high quality Lithium Base Grease should be used.

MAINTENANCE INFORMATION
It is extremely important to follow the maintenance
guidelines. If telescoping members become hard to
slide during normal operation, it is recommended the
shaft be taken apart, cleaned with solvent and re-
coated with grease before re-assembling. As a
minimum it is important this be done after each
season of use.
A. Using the CV Zerk (Key #2) place 20 pumps of
grease into the CV center housing. This should be
done with the drive line / CV as straight as possible.
B. Slowly articulate the double joint through its
maximum joint angle several times.
C. Return the CV joint to its straight position and insert
additional grease into the CV Zerk (Key #2) until
grease is evident around the housing and center
sliding disk.
A. Lubricate the following items after every eight
(8) hours of operation. If short rows and frequent
turning or other demanding conditions exist,
lubricate at four (4) hour intervals.
1. Cross and bearings (Key #1)-Add grease until it
is purged around the seals.
2. CV center housing (Key #2)-Add grease until it is
evident around the center sliding disk.
3. Telescoping members (Key #3)-Add grease until
it adequately covers the sliding members. Take
apart occasionally to make sure adequate
lubrication is being added.
4. Shield bearings (Key #4)-Add 2-3 pumps.
5. Over-running clutch (Key #5) Add 10 pumps
every 25-30 loads.
